Understanding SEO and PPC

Before diving into their relationship, it’s important to understand what each strategy entails:

  • SEO: Focuses on improving organic search rankings through content optimization, backlinks, and technical website improvements. SEO is a long-term strategy aimed at building sustainable traffic and authority.
  • PPC: Involves paying for ads to appear on search engine results pages (SERPs). PPC delivers instant visibility, targeting specific keywords and audiences to drive traffic and conversions.

Both have unique advantages, but viewing them as rivals is a misconception that can limit growth opportunities.


Why the Rivalry Exists

The rivalry between SEO and PPC often stems from misconceptions and departmental silos within organizations. Marketing teams may view SEO as the “organic” approach and PPC as the “paid” alternative, believing that investment in one diminishes the need for the other.

Common reasons for the rivalry:

  • Misunderstanding ROI: PPC delivers immediate results, while SEO builds long-term value.
  • Budget constraints: Teams often choose one strategy over the other due to limited resources.
  • Performance measurement differences: SEO is measured in rankings, traffic, and authority, whereas PPC focuses on clicks, conversions, and cost-per-acquisition.

These misunderstandings contribute to the perception of competition, but the reality is that SEO and PPC complement each other.


How SEO and PPC Can Work Together

Businesses that integrate SEO and PPC can enjoy significant advantages over those treating them as competitors. Here’s how combining both strategies delivers better results:

1. Increased SERP Visibility

By running PPC campaigns alongside strong SEO efforts, your brand can occupy more real estate on the search results page. This increased visibility improves brand recognition and trust, making users more likely to click on your links.

2. Data-Driven Keyword Strategy

PPC campaigns generate immediate data on which keywords drive clicks and conversions. This data can inform SEO strategies, helping you prioritize high-performing keywords for content creation and on-page optimization.

3. Improved Conversion Rates

Combining SEO and PPC allows businesses to test messaging across both organic and paid channels. Insights from PPC ad copy can refine meta descriptions, headlines, and calls-to-action in organic listings, ultimately improving conversion rates.

4. Cost Efficiency

While PPC requires ongoing investment, SEO builds long-term traffic without incremental costs per click. Using PPC strategically for high-value, competitive keywords while optimizing organic content for broader reach can optimize overall marketing spend.

5. Retargeting Opportunities

PPC campaigns allow retargeting of visitors who landed on your website via organic search but didn’t convert. This integrated approach ensures you capture more leads and maximize the impact of your organic traffic.


Practical Tips for Integrating SEO and PPC

To fully leverage the synergy between SEO and PPC, consider these practical steps:

  1. Align Goals: Ensure both teams share KPIs and understand each other’s objectives. Unified goals reduce competition and foster collaboration.
  2. Share Data: Use PPC insights to refine SEO keyword strategy and vice versa. Analyze search terms, CTRs, and conversion data for cross-channel optimization.
  3. Coordinate Messaging: Ensure consistency in tone, offers, and CTAs across paid and organic campaigns to strengthen brand messaging.
  4. Test and Learn: Use PPC campaigns to test new content ideas or landing pages before scaling them organically.
  5. Optimize Landing Pages: Whether traffic comes from paid or organic sources, optimized landing pages improve engagement and conversions.
